Basque Burnt Cheesecake

This cheesecake is a relative of the New York cheesecake in terms of look, taste, and recipe but it originated from Spain. The Basque Burnt cheesecake is crustless and cooked at high heat. It has a rustic appearance with cracked edges and an almost burnt surface.

Dalgona 

The popular Dalgona coffee consists of whipping instant coffee powder, sugar, and hot water until it becomes frothy (stiff peaks) and then adding it to a glass of milk. But use cocoa powder or hot chocolate instead of coffee for the kids. Whisking can be done manually with a whisk or aided by a hand mixer. A TikTok hack also shows that whipping can be done by shaking it in a bottle.

Pancake Cereal

It’s basically pancakes made tinier and eaten in a bowl of milk or maple syrup (whichever preferred). It can be cooked soft and fluffy like normal pancakes (use lower heat) or a bit crispier. It’s more like a novelty dish rather than something new to the tastebuds.

Souffle Pancakes

The batter mixture is whipped (remember Dalgona?) to make it fluffier when cooked. The jiggly look and fluffier texture is faved by many, making it a top trending food. It’s a novelty food as well yet liked by many rather than the pancake cereals.

Breakfast Sandwich

It’s an egg (omelette) and bacon/ham grilled cheese sandwich that uses a different folding technique to make cooking easier or with less mess. Nothing new to the taste buds (unless one tries to be experimental with the ingredients) but the pan frying process is just something new to try or experience.
